Description:

As the Veteran Specialist for the Healthcare Workforce1 Career Center (HCWF1CC), you will build business relationships with businesses in the 5 boroughs that employ veteran (veteran spouses) who are healthcare professionals in clinical and non-clinical roles. The primary focus will be on clinical positions including but not limited to: Certified Nursing Assistants, Licensed Practical Nurses, Nurse Practitioners, Occupational Therapists, Physical Therapists, Registered Nurses and Physician Assistants. A successful Veteran Specialist will ascertain the hiring needs of the employer and attain a commitment to fill a specific position(s) during an agreed upon timeframe utilizing the HCWF1CC recruitment services. The Veteran Specialist will also source for and engage with veteran (veteran spouses) candidates to fill the identified vacant positions. This is a full cycle role with a focus on both developing business relationships and matching clients to available opportunities. This position requires a combination of both in-office activities and in-field business-to-business engagement.
